您当前的位置:首页 > 常见问答

数据库共享的优势与实际应用分析

作者:远客网络

数据库共享是指多个用户或应用程序可以同时访问和使用同一个数据库的功能。它具有以下几点用处:

  1. 数据共享:数据库共享可以将数据集中存储在一个地方,并允许多个用户或应用程序同时访问和共享这些数据。这样可以避免数据冗余和不一致的问题,提高数据的一致性和准确性。

  2. 资源共享:通过数据库共享,多个用户或应用程序可以共享数据库的硬件和软件资源。这样可以节省硬件和软件成本,并提高资源利用率。

  3. 协作和合作:数据库共享可以促进用户之间的协作和合作。多个用户可以同时访问和修改数据库中的数据,从而实现信息的共享和交流。这对于团队合作和项目管理非常有用。

  4. 数据一致性和安全性:数据库共享可以通过实现数据一致性和安全性来保护数据的完整性和安全性。通过数据库的权限控制和事务处理机制,可以确保多个用户或应用程序对数据的访问和修改是有序和可控的。

  5. 数据备份和恢复:数据库共享可以提供数据备份和恢复的功能。通过备份数据库,可以在数据丢失或损坏时进行数据恢复,保障数据的安全性和可靠性。

数据库共享可以提供数据共享、资源共享、协作和合作、数据一致性和安全性以及数据备份和恢复的功能,对于提高工作效率、保护数据安全和提供可靠的数据支持非常重要。

数据库共享是指将数据库中的数据和资源通过网络共享给多个用户或系统。它具有以下几个重要的用途:

  1. 数据共享与协作:数据库共享可以让多个用户或系统共同访问和管理同一份数据。例如,在一个企业中,不同部门可以共享同一数据库来获取统一的数据资源,实现信息的共享和协作。这样可以避免数据的重复存储和不一致性,提高工作效率。

  2. 数据集成与整合:在大型企业或组织中,常常存在多个分散的数据库,这些数据库可能来自不同的系统、部门或地区。通过数据库共享,可以将这些分散的数据库进行整合,形成一个统一的数据视图。这样可以避免数据的冗余和不一致,提高数据的一致性和可信度。

  3. 数据备份与恢复:数据库共享可以将数据备份到多个地点,避免数据的丢失和损坏。当某个数据库发生故障或数据丢失时,可以通过共享的备份数据库快速恢复数据,减少数据的损失和恢复时间。

  4. 资源共享与优化:数据库共享可以将数据库服务器的计算、存储和网络资源进行合理的分配和利用。通过共享资源,可以减少资源的浪费和重复投资,提高资源的利用率和性能。

  5. 安全与权限控制:数据库共享可以实现对数据的安全管理和权限控制。通过合理设置用户权限和访问控制策略,可以确保只有授权的用户才能访问和操作数据库,保护数据的安全和隐私。

总而言之,数据库共享可以提高数据的共享和协作能力,提高数据的一致性和可信度,减少数据的损失和恢复时间,优化资源的利用和性能,保护数据的安全和隐私。这些都是数据库共享的重要用途。

数据库共享是指多个用户或应用程序可以同时访问和使用同一个数据库资源的过程。数据库共享具有以下几个用途:

  1. 数据共享:通过数据库共享,不同用户或应用程序可以共享同一组数据。这样可以避免数据的冗余存储,减少数据不一致的可能性,提高数据的一致性和准确性。例如,在一个企业中,不同部门的员工可以共享同一套员工信息数据库,避免重复录入数据。

  2. 资源共享:数据库共享可以实现多个用户或应用程序共享同一组数据库资源。这样可以减少硬件和软件资源的浪费,提高资源的利用率。例如,在一个大型网站中,多个用户同时访问数据库,共享数据库连接,减少了数据库连接的开销,提高了系统的性能。

  3. 数据一致性:通过数据库共享,可以确保多个用户或应用程序对数据的修改是一致的。数据库共享可以提供事务支持和并发控制,保证多个用户或应用程序对数据的修改是原子性、一致性、隔离性和持久性的。这样可以避免数据的不一致性和错误,提高数据的可靠性和可用性。

  4. 数据安全:数据库共享可以提供多层次的安全机制,保护数据库资源的安全性。通过访问控制、权限管理和加密等手段,可以限制用户对数据库的访问和操作,防止未经授权的访问和数据泄露。这样可以保护敏感数据的安全,提高系统的安全性。

数据库共享的具体实现方式包括:共享文件系统、共享服务器、分布式数据库等。不同的实现方式适用于不同的场景和需求。在选择数据库共享方式时,需要考虑数据量、并发访问量、数据安全性要求等因素,以及系统的性能和可扩展性需求。